XDLINX Space Labs Explores Defence and Space Collaboration Opportunities in the Philippines

According to a recent LinkedIn post from XDLINX Space Labs, the company participated in the Philippines Defence Industry Delegation Seminar & Exhibition 2026 in Manila. The post notes that Vice President Col R Jithendra (Retd) engaged with defence-sector leaders and stakeholders to discuss potential collaboration.

The post highlights interactions with senior Philippine defence officials and the Indian ambassador, underscoring XDLINX Space Labs’ interest in markets that value strategic technologies. For investors, this suggests the company is positioning itself within defence and dual-use space applications, which could support future revenue opportunities if discussions translate into contracts.

As described in the post, the emphasis on Earth observation, imaging, satellite and synthetic aperture radar capabilities points to a focus on high-value segments of the space technology ecosystem. If XDLINX Space Labs can convert these diplomatic and industry touchpoints into partnerships in the Philippines and similar markets, it may strengthen its competitive position and diversify its geographic exposure.

The acknowledgement of FICCI’s role and of international collaboration indicates that XDLINX is aligning itself with broader India–Philippines defence and technology cooperation trends. While no specific deals or financial details are mentioned, the networking reflected in the post may be an early indicator of a pipeline-building strategy in defence and space innovation.
